Endocrine studies using miniature chip devices

Background

On-chip systems have huge potential to mimic organ-specific features and functions. Bioengineering of female reproductive tract has enabled studies focusing on endocrine function. Comparison of static and non-static systems gives us an insight on developmental dynamics and changes in the endocrine parameters in females. Such models have various other research applications and can be used for drug testing and toxicity assay evaluation.
